## Step 4: Swap out the Hexletter ORM adapter

Alright, this is the messy one. The legacy Hexletter ORM layer in Pondside still owns connection pooling, so before you flip the new Quarrel adapter on, drain active sessions and freeze migrations. If anything pages you mid-cutover, rolling back is just re-pointing the adapter flag — no schema changes happen in this step. Once the pool is drained, apply the adapter settings for the target environment, which are listed below.

deployment values, yafof-fajeg:
[eliox]
host = eliox.nelvrocorp.internal
user = eliox_svc
database = eliox_prod

Each turnstile posts increments to the Gatewise aggregation service; we will replay a captured match-day trace at 3x speed and confirm the aggregate never diverges from the per-gate sums by more than one count. Negative cases include duplicate sequence numbers, out-of-order batches, and a simulated 90-second network partition at Gate C. All replay requests must authenticate against the staging aggregator, so the harness should be configured with the token that follows.

portal login ticket: eyJhbGciOiJIUzI1NiIsInR5cCI6IkpXVCJ9.eyJzdWIiOiI0qqrYAWDP4In0.P4ncz_L8pDG9

Subject: Support outsourcing — where we landed

Executive team, and especially our incoming director: we have signed a letter of intent with Corvale Assist to handle tier-one customer support from their Dunmarsh centre starting next quarter. Internal staff will shift to tier-two and escalations; no layoffs planned. Corvale's pilot hit a 92% satisfaction score against our 87% baseline. Transition playbook is in the shared drive. The broader commercial reasoning is captured in the note below.

board note of yagug-taweg: Only 34 of the 546 pilot accounts renewed Norael, so a churn review is set for April 24. Zorvanox Freight is in early talks to buy Oliwynox Works for about $200.7 million.